Newton Police Log: Man Busted for Smashing Posts, Car Windows and More

The following information was provided by the Newton Police Department. An arrest does not indicate a conviction.

Nov. 20

A Broadlawn Drive resident reported hearing a loud smashing sound and saw a man hitting his lamppost with an object. The man and a neighbor confronted the man and subdued him until police arrived. Police found piece of wood on the lawn with glass embedded in it. He also allegedly smashed two car windshields and two other lawn lamps. A 17-year-old man from Brookline will be charged with five counts of malicious or wanton defacing or damaging of property.

Police arrested Katrin Pichie, 41, of 240 Cook Hill Road in Danielson, Conn., for a charge of larceny from the Whole Foods on Walnut Street. 

Police arrested Gordon Trammell, 21, of 9 Flood St. in Waltham, on a charge of violating an abuse prevention order.

Police will summons an 18-year-old female from Newton on a charge of malicious defacing or damaging of property - tires on a car on Watertown Street.

A car window of a vehicle parked on Charlesbank Road was broken.
